3 cups of soaked black beans.
(i bought the one's with no english thay say "Frijoles Negroes")
Soak in 1/2 part icewater 1/2 part Dos Equis (or other mexican beer.)
toss in a crock pot on medium, with 1 whole diced white onion, half cup of bacon or diced country ham.
1 regular size can of diced tomatoes with green chihli's
half cup of jalapeno's with the juice.
(i use the "tamed" one's which are sans seeds. if you like it spicy, use regular strength Jappalenos.)
Cook overnight on "medium" . . .
Voila, one helluva pot of borracho black beans.

Zesty Beer Meatballs
Ingredients:
3 lbs. lean ground beef
1 cup chopped onions, divided
1/2 cup fine dry seasoned bread crumbs
3 eggs
1 can (12 ounces) of beer
1 (6 oz) can spicy V-8 juice or use regular V-8
1 tsp. lemon juice
1 tsp. hot sauce
salt and pepper to taste
1 large bottle (14 to 16 ounces) ketchup
1 tsp. horseradish
1 tsp. Worcestershire sauce
Preparation:
Combine ground beef, 1/2 cup onions, seasoned bread crumbs, and eggs. Make the mixture into small meatballs. Cook meatballs in a large skillet, turning to brown all sides, or bake in the oven until browned, about 30 minutes at 375°. Drain meatballs and discard fat. In saucepan combine remaining ingredients. Simmer for 15 minutes. Put meatballs and sauce into slow cooker. Cover and cook on LOW for 3 to 6 hours. Gently stir the meatballs occasionally. To make them more saucy, add a little more ketchup and V-8, along with seasonings, to taste. Makes about 6 dozen meatballs.
